President Trump Selects Obama-Era Border Patrol Chief to Head ICE

President Donald Trump took to Twitter to announce that his selection for the new director of the U.S. Immigration and Customs Enforcement (ICE) would be Mark Morgan, who during the Obama presidency headed the United States Border Patrol.

Trump to Restore Program Sending Surplus Military Weapons, Equipment to Police

President Donald Trump plans to resume the transfer of surplus weapons, vehicles and other equipment from the nation's military to its state and local law enforcement agencies, reviving a program that was sharply curtailed by President Barack Obama two years ago.

Secret Service Director Clancy Leaving Agency

Secret Service Director Joseph Clancy announced his retirement Tuesday, two years after President Barack Obama appointed him to head up the agency.

Police Unions Want Trump to Renegotiate Consent Decrees

Emboldened by Trump's election, some of the country’s biggest police groups want to renegotiate "consent decrees" agreed to under President Barack Obama, the police labor groups said in interviews.

Obama Commutes Dozens More Lengthy Sentences

President Barack Obama on Friday shortened the sentences of 72 federal inmates, the vast majority serving lengthy prison terms for non-violent drug crimes.
